Obtaining Temporary Admin Access on Windows (How-to)

When Drake accounts run in administrator mode on computers, they are able to install programs and modify settings without restriction. While this in itself is not a bad thing, it also makes it extremely easy for attackers to install their own malicious software and compromise computers and information. This software installs and runs in the background without you knowing, and is often very difficult to detect and uninstall.

To combat this threat, Drake-owned computers do not operate with administrator mode as the default state, and instead, tools provide temporary administrator access, allowing software installation and setting changes when needed, then automatically reverting to prevent attacks.

Procedures for Windows 10 are below.


Windows

  1. Launch Make Me Admin from the Start menu. Select the Start menu and click Make Me Admin from the list of apps. Alternatively, you can search for "Make Me Admin" after opening the Start menu.
    Make Me Admin
     
  2. When the application launches, it will determine whether or not you already have administrator access. If not, the Grant Me Administrator Rights button will be enabled. If you do already have administrator rights, the button will be disabled, and the Remove my Admin Rights button will be enabled.




     
  3. Click the Grant Me Administrator Rights button. The application will attempt to add you to the Administrators group. If this process is successful, the application window will disappear, and a new icon will be added to the notification area on the task bar, near the date and time. A pop-up message will appear for a few seconds, indicating that you have been added as a member to the Administrators group. This icon will remain in the notification area as long as the administrator access is active.


     
  4. At this point that you should perform the task(s) that require administrator privileges: changing computer settings, installing or updating software, etc. You do not need to log off and on of your device in order for your administrator rights to take effect. 

    If you receive a prompt from User Account Control to log in, enter your current Drake ID and password.

  5. The administrator access will remain in place up to 30 minutes, allowing time to make any modifications needed. After that time, Make Me Admin will display one final pop-up message stating you are no longer a member of the Administrators group, and then close completely.



    You only need Administrator rights to start an install or update a program. Installation will complete even if after you've been removed from the Administrators group.
